Ladybug Cheater Quilt

Okay so yesterday I designed my first cheater quilt.  I think I am addicted to designing cheater quilts now.  I am not a very experienced seamstress and I honestly believe this is something I could make.  I'm thinking perfect gifts for my daughters, son, nieces, family and friends. I will post my attempt once I have received the material from Spoonflower.







This ladybug design was inspired by a dear friend of mine.  She has so kindly asked me to design ladybug material for her precious daughter's first birthday coming up.  If you would like to see the Ladybug Collection please click here.  If you are interested in any of the fabric please contact me and I'll make it available for purchase as soon as possible. 


The Ladybug Cheater Quilt is also part of the Ladybug Collection.  One yard of this fabric would make an adorable ladybug quilt.  I was imagining all kinds of embellishments like red, pink, or light green soft satin ribbon around the four edges or even adding on more fabric pieces from the Ladybug Collection if you are an expert sewer.  I designed the ladybugs to look like buttons so it could be a really cute addition to sew buttons onto the quilt too.  There are two fabric pieces that I'm thinking about for the back side of the quilt.  I think I'd like to try a yard of either the Daisies & Red Ladybugs On Green Background or Pink Daisies & Ladybugs.

Olympic Celebration Contest

This week's contest at Spoonflower is the Olympic Celebration Contest.  The theme of this contest will be fabric designs celebrating the games and spirit of the traditional Olympics, but which do NOT employ the logos, mascots or the traditional Olympic rings.  Voting for this contest begins on Thursday, July 26th and ends on Wednesday, August 1st. 

I titled my fabric design Olympic Medals.  I was inspired by the beautiful gold, silver and bronze medals adorned with a royal purple ribbon for the 2012 Olympics in London.  The royal purple ribbon is in honor of the Queen's Diamond Jubilee.  I chose a green background representing the global coming together for these great and wonderous events.  The Olympics truly are a time of celebration for all!
